Product details

Overview

LM2587T-3.3/NOPB from Texas Instruments is a monolithic 5-A step-up (boost) and flyback switching regulator IC with fixed 3.3-V output, 4-V to 40-V input range, 100-kHz fixed-frequency operation, NPN internal switch rated for 65-V standoff and 5-A peak current, and ±4% system output voltage tolerance over line and load. It serves as the primary power conversion controller in isolated or non-isolated DC-DC supplies for industrial sensors and low-voltage embedded systems.

For engineers reviewing the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B datasheet, LM2587T-3.3/NOPB pinout, LM2587T-3.3/NOPB application, or LM2587T-3.3/NOPB equivalent, key selection criteria include input voltage range compatibility, internal NPN switch voltage/current ratings, fixed-output configuration versus adjustable versions, thermal performance under 1.75-A load at 3.3 V, and flyback transformer selection guidance per TI's recommended part table.

Technical Context

The LM2587T-3.3/NOPB implements current-mode control using an internal 100-kHz oscillator and cycle-by-cycle peak current limiting. Its error amplifier compares feedback voltage against a trimmed 3.3-V reference (not 1.23 V), enabling direct regulation without external resistor dividers for fixed-output operation.

It integrates undervoltage lockout (3.3 V threshold), thermal shutdown, and soft-start via internal 11-μA current source into the compensation pin. The NPN switch exhibits 0.7-V typical saturation voltage at 5 A and sustains up to 65 V, supporting both boost and flyback topologies with external diode, inductor/transformer, and output capacitor.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Output VoltageFixed 3.3 V ±4% over full line/load/temperature range - eliminates need for external feedback resistors in standard boost/flyback designs.
Input Voltage Range4 V to 40 V - supports wide-range industrial inputs including 5-V, 12-V, and 24-V rails without pre-regulation.
Switch Current Limit6.5 A typical, 5.0 A minimum - defines maximum peak inductor current; output current must be externally limited to ≤1.75 A in boost mode.
Switching Frequency100 kHz ±15% - enables use of compact magnetics while balancing EMI and efficiency trade-offs.
Output SwitchNPN transistor, 65-V standoff, 0.7-V VCE(sat) at 5 A - requires external flywheel diode and limits topology choice to boost/flyback/forward (not buck).
Thermal ShutdownActivates at 150°C junction temperature - protects device during overload or insufficient heatsinking in TO-220 or DDPAK packages.
Soft-Start Current11 μA into COMP pin - controls ramp rate of internal error amp output to limit inrush current during startup.

Pinout & Package

LM2587T-3.3/NOPB is available in TO-220 (NDH) and DDPAK/TO-263 (KTT) packages. Both are 5-pin devices with identical pin functions and thermal pad on KTT variant.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
Pin 1: InputPower inputAccepts 4–40 V DC; connects to bulk input capacitor and current-sense resistor for UVLO and current limit.
Pin 2: GroundPower and signal referenceCommon return for input, output, and internal circuits; must be low-inductance connection to minimize noise.
Pin 3: FeedbackVoltage sense inputInternally connected to 3.3-V reference; no external divider required for fixed-output operation.
Pin 4: CompensationError amplifier outputConnects to RC network for loop stability; soft-start current charges external capacitor here.
Pin 5: SwitchNPN collector outputDrives external flyback transformer primary or boost inductor; requires freewheeling diode and snubber.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
Fixed 3.3-V outputEliminates external feedback resistors, reducing BOM count and layout sensitivity in space-constrained designs.
Integrated 5-A NPN switchReduces external component count vs. controller-only ICs; simplifies design but requires careful thermal management above 1 A.
Current-mode controlProvides inherent cycle-by-cycle current limiting, improved line/load transient response, and simplified loop compensation.
Internal soft-start11-μA current source into COMP pin enables controlled output voltage ramp, preventing input rail collapse during startup.
System-level ±4% toleranceGuarantees regulated 3.3-V output across full operating conditions - critical for powering sensitive logic or analog circuitry.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ar step-up regulator appl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
LM2587T-5.0/NOPBFixed 5-V output; identical pinout, package, and electrical specs except reference voltage and load regulation points.Requires redesign of output filter and transformer turns ratio for 5-V systems; not interchangeable without circuit changes.Select only when 5-V output is required; shares same layout and thermal design.
LM2587T-ADJ/NOPBAdjustable output (1.23 V to 40 V); uses external resistor divider on FB pin; same switch, frequency, and protection features.Supports custom output voltages but adds two resistors and increases feedback loop complexity and sensitivity to noise.Choose for flexibility across multiple output requirements; avoid if fixed 3.3 V suffices to reduce cost and risk.

Compared with LM2587T-5.0/NOPB and LM2587T-ADJ/NOPB, the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B offers lowest BOM count and highest integration for dedicated 3.3-V systems, with guaranteed ±4% tolerance eliminating post-production calibration - critical for compliance-driven industrial and medical applications.

FAQ

What is the maximum continuous output current supported by the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B in boost configuration?

The LM2587T-3.3/NOPB supports up to 1.75 A continuous output current in boost configuration, as specified in its Electrical Characteristics table for the 3.3-V version. This limit arises from thermal constraints and internal current-limit thresholds; exceeding it risks thermal shutdown or reduced reliability. External component selection - especially inductor DCR, output capacitor ESR, and heatsinking - directly impacts achievable output current. The LM2587T-3.3/NOPB datasheet confirms this rating under VIN = 4–12 V and TJ ≤ 125°C conditions.

Does the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B require external feedback resistors to set the output voltage?

No, the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B does not require external feedback resistors. It integrates a precision 3.3-V reference internally connected to the Feedback (FB) pin, enabling fixed-output operation without external dividers. This is confirmed in Section 6.5 ("Electrical Characteristics: 3.3 V") and Figure 7.2 of the datasheet, which shows R1 and R2 omitted for fixed versions. Using external resistors would disrupt regulation and is unnecessary - the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B is functionally distinct from the adjustable LM2587T-ADJ/NOPB in this regard.

Can the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B be used in flyback topology with multiple outputs?

Yes, the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B can be used in multi-output flyback configurations, as documented in Figures 25–27 of the datasheet. It regulates the primary output (3.3 V) directly via the FB pin, while secondary outputs rely on transformer turns ratios and post-regulation (e.g., Zener clamps or LDOs) for tighter tolerance. TI provides transformer selection tables listing compatible parts (e.g., Coilcraft Q4337-B) for dual- and triple-output designs. Cross-regulation performance depends on transformer coupling quality and load balance across outputs.

What is the purpose of the Compensation (COMP) pin on the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B?

The Compensation (COMP) pin on the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B is the output of the internal error amplifier and serves two critical functions: (1) it interfaces with an external RC network to stabilize the control loop and prevent oscillation, and (2) it receives the internal 11-μA soft-start current to ramp the output voltage gradually during power-up. Section 6.9 specifies COMP pin voltage swing limits (0.25–2.8 V), and Figure 7.2 shows its connection to the compensation network. Proper COMP network design is essential for transient response and stability - the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B cannot operate reliably without it.

How does the undervoltage lockout (UVLO) feature work on the LM2587T-3.3/NOPB?

The LM2587T-3.3/NOPB incorporates an internal undervoltage lockout circuit that disables the switch when input voltage falls below 3.30 V (typical), with a 3.05–3.75 V threshold range over temperature. This prevents erratic operation during brownout or startup, ensuring clean enablement only when sufficient input headroom exists. UVLO hysteresis is not specified, but the device remains latched off until VIN rises above the threshold. This behavior is verified in Section 6.9 (VUV parameter) and aligns with TI's stated design intent for robust industrial power sequencing - a key differentiator from basic linear regulators.
